Buying Guide for Best Pool Tile Brushes

Bristle Material and Type

The bristle material is the heart of any good Best Pool Tile Brushes. Stainless steel bristles, like those on the Aquatix Pro Pool Brush Head, excel at scrubbing away tough algae and stains on concrete or gunite surfaces. They provide superior scrubbing power without wearing down quickly, but always check if your pool has a vinyl liner, as steel can scratch softer materials.

Nylon bristles, found on options like the LALAPOOL Swimming Pool Wall & Tile Brush, offer flexibility and gentleness for vinyl pools, tiles, and painted floors. They curve effectively into corners and steps, making them ideal for regular maintenance. For gardeners with mixed pool types, look for high-density nylon that maintains shape over time, ensuring even pressure distribution during cleaning.

Pro tip: Pair steel bristles with concrete pools for heavy-duty jobs and nylon for versatile, liner-safe use. Test a small area first to avoid damage, and rinse bristles after each use to extend lifespan.

Brush Size and Coverage

Size matters when selecting a Best Pool Tile Brushes for efficient cleaning. Extra-wide models, such as the 18-inch Aquatix Pro or the 22-inch ProTuff Pool Brush Head, cover more surface area, cutting your scrubbing time in half. These are perfect for larger backyard pools where you want to finish chores quickly and get back to relaxing.

Compact brushes like the 5-inch Aquatix Pro Heavy Duty shine in tight spots, steps, and corners. For most homeowners, a 17- to 20-inch width strikes the balance, as seen in the POOLVIO 20-inch 2-in-1 or Unipool 17.5-inch options. Consider your pool dimensions; smaller brushes pair well with shorter poles for maneuverability in garden-adjacent pools.

Brush SizeBest ForExample Product
5-10 inchesCorners, stepsAquatix Pro 5-inch
17-20 inchesGeneral walls/floorsUnipool 17.5-inch
22+ inchesLarge poolsProTuff 22-inch

Can Best Pool Tile Brushes be used on vinyl pool liners?

Yes, opt for nylon bristle brushes like the LALAPOOL or Unipool models, which have smooth edges to prevent scratches. Avoid steel bristles on vinyl to protect the liner; always confirm compatibility in the product details.

What is the best bristle type for concrete pool tiles in 2026?

Stainless steel bristles, as in Aquatix Pro brushes, provide the scrubbing power needed for concrete and gunite. They remove algae effectively without dulling quickly, ideal for tough stains common in outdoor pools.
